AMU Suffers Last-Minute Loss to Robert Morris U.

Published on Saturday, 24 September 2011 18:34

The Ave Maria Gyrenes came tantalizingly close to their first win in the football program's history Saturday, but lost to previously winless Robert Morris University 12-7 Saturday afternoon in Chicago.

Both teams are playing their first NAIA football season and Robert Morris had lost its first three games this season. AMU now is 0-3.

Ave Maria took a 7-0 lead at halftime, scoring in the second quarter on a three-yard touchdown run by Dipo Kalawole.

A tough Robert Morris defense kept AMU off the board for the second quarter, but the Gyrenes led until the final minutes of the game until Robert Morris, down 7-6, scored with 1:02 remaining in the game on a 40-yard touchdown pass.
